From 07d42c7a11d817e19c4fb81dcdd1ae97ede991e8 Mon Sep 17 00:00:00 2001 From: danix Date: Wed, 29 Mar 2023 11:51:37 +0200 Subject: [PATCH] removed conditional that printed the helptext after every command --- SOURCE/main.sh | 8 ++++---- notes.sh | 9 +++++---- 2 files changed, 9 insertions(+), 8 deletions(-) diff --git a/SOURCE/main.sh b/SOURCE/main.sh index da3130a..94f696d 100644 --- a/SOURCE/main.sh +++ b/SOURCE/main.sh @@ -37,6 +37,7 @@ while true; do esac shift 2 addnote "$TITLE" + exit ;; -e | --edit ) case "$2" in @@ -49,6 +50,7 @@ while true; do esac shift 2 editnote "$NOTE" + exit ;; -d | --delete ) case "$2" in @@ -61,6 +63,7 @@ while true; do esac shift 2 rmnote "$NOTE" + exit ;; -s | --show ) case "$2" in @@ -73,6 +76,7 @@ while true; do esac shift 2 shownote "$NOTE" + exit ;; --userconf ) export_config @@ -90,7 +94,3 @@ while true; do ;; esac done - -if [ -z $1 ]; then - helptext -fi diff --git a/notes.sh b/notes.sh index 5d7ae7e..b298cff 100755 --- a/notes.sh +++ b/notes.sh @@ -236,6 +236,7 @@ function editnote() { echo "note not found" exit 1 fi + exit } function listnotes() { # [ $PLAIN == true ] && echo "output is plain text" || echo "output is colored" @@ -366,6 +367,7 @@ while true; do esac shift 2 addnote "$TITLE" + exit ;; -e | --edit ) case "$2" in @@ -378,6 +380,7 @@ while true; do esac shift 2 editnote "$NOTE" + exit ;; -d | --delete ) case "$2" in @@ -390,6 +393,7 @@ while true; do esac shift 2 rmnote "$NOTE" + exit ;; -s | --show ) case "$2" in @@ -402,6 +406,7 @@ while true; do esac shift 2 shownote "$NOTE" + exit ;; --userconf ) export_config @@ -419,7 +424,3 @@ while true; do ;; esac done - -if [ -z $1 ]; then - helptext -fi -- 2.20.1